RESPONSE OF (Glycine max (L.) Merr.,) GENOTYPES AGAINST Spodoptera littoralis BASED ON AGRO-MORPHOLOGICAL AND MOLECULAR MARKERS

Abstract: Defoliating insects can cause significant damage to soybean plants in Egypt. The cotton leaf worm (Spodoptera littoralis) is a major pest of soybean and important economic insect pests in Egypt than other insect pests. Susceptibility of 15 soybean genotypes to infestation of cotton leaf worm Spodoptera littoralis were studied under natural field conditions.
